思不磕网-你身边的文案专家

思不磕网-你身边的文案专家

如何查询软件接口

59

一、Windows系统

任务管理器查看

- 按 `Ctrl + Shift + Esc` 打开任务管理器,切换到「详细信息」或「服务」选项卡,查看进程名称与PID,结合 `netstat -ano` 命令关联端口。

netstat命令

- 打开CMD,输入 `netstat -ano` 显示所有网络连接及PID,再通过任务管理器确认对应进程的端口信息。

第三方工具

- 使用 PortQryTCPView等工具,支持实时监控端口占用及进程信息。

二、Linux/Unix系统

netstat命令

- 输入 `netstat -tulnp` 可显示监听端口及对应进程信息,或 `netstat -ano | grep ` 查找特定端口。

lsof命令

- 输入 `lsof -i :` 可直接显示占用指定端口的进程信息。

系统工具

- 使用 Resource Monitor(Windows)或 `ss` 命令(Linux)查看端口占用情况。

三、手机端查看(通过电脑监控)

USB调试与抓包工具

- 在手机开启USB调试后,通过电脑使用 WiresharkCharles等工具监控网络数据包,分析软件通信接口。

四、注意事项

权限问题:

部分命令(如Linux的 `netstat`)需管理员权限。

安全风险:

查看端口时需注意系统安全,避免误封禁合法端口。

API接口:

若需查看软件的API地址,优先通过官方文档获取,或联系开发者咨询。

通过以上方法,可灵活查询软件接口信息,结合具体需求选择合适工具。